SpringBoot
文章平均质量分 87
SpringBoot
基础不牢,地动山摇...
这个作者很懒,什么都没留下…
展开
-
SpringBoot+Mybatis 配置多数据源及事务管理
SpringBoot+Mybatis 配置多数据源及事务管理原创 2023-10-23 22:19:10 · 979 阅读 · 0 评论 -
springBoot记录一次项目起不来的情况
启动时报Description:Parameter 15 of constructor in com.ziroom.crm.allocation.web.business.allocation.alloter.builder.HouseAllocatorBuilder required a bean of type 'java.lang.Integer' that could not be found.Action:Consider defining a bean of type 'jav原创 2020-08-05 11:11:28 · 728 阅读 · 0 评论 -
SpringBoot实现AOP功能
最近公司内部业务线做拆分,涉及到一批老接口升级改造,不能确定这批老接口直接给出”停用提示“是否影响使用,于是考虑在接口上加上开关,如果影响业务则立刻切换回老逻辑,统计了下大概有7个文件,每个文件平均5个接口,算下来还是有不小的工作量,并且如果直接改动接口会造成代码的侵入,后续维护成本会更高,于是这里可以考虑参考Spring的AOP功能。目录结构如图所示:这里有两个实现的方法一种是采用传统的切面表达式的方式处理,另一种是采用自定义注解切面表达式@Aspect@Componentpub原创 2020-12-08 23:38:52 · 423 阅读 · 2 评论 -
SpringBoot启动报错:Caused by: java.lang.ClassNotFoundException: javax.validation.ClockProvider
Caused by: java.lang.NoClassDefFoundError: javax/validation/ClockProvider at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62) at org.hibernate.validator.HibernateValidator.createGenericConfiguration(HibernateValidator.j...原创 2020-12-08 15:58:03 · 925 阅读 · 0 评论 -
SpringBoot项目启动异常 :no profiles are currently active
本地的SpringBoot项目平时起都没问题,想验证个功能点的时候突然起不来,报这个错误Description:Failed to configure a DataSource: 'url' attribute is not specified and no embedded datasource could be configured.Reason: Failed to determine a suitable driver classAction:Consider the fo原创 2020-11-30 18:05:52 · 10945 阅读 · 4 评论 -
SpringBoot学习笔记(三) 自动装配原理
继SpringBoot学习笔记(二) 整合redis+mybatis+Dubbo,本篇文章我们开始分析SpringBoot的自动装配原理。原创 2021-03-14 20:31:55 · 409 阅读 · 0 评论 -
SpringBoot学习笔记(二) 整合redis+mybatis+Dubbo
目录核心配置文件多环境配置整合redis整合mybatis整合Dubbo事务管理配置拦截器读取配置文件之前介绍了SpringBoot项目的初始搭建,这次我们尝试整合redis + mybatis + Dubbo 等中间件核心配置文件SpringBoot中省略了xml的繁琐的配置,配置文件采用.properties或yml的文件配置,如下图所示//配置tomcat端口号server.port=9090//配置上下文路径server.servlet....原创 2020-11-23 09:12:48 · 251 阅读 · 0 评论 -
SpringBoot +mybatis Invalid bound statement (not found)
目录正确形式正确包结构错误包结构解决办法SpringBoot+mybatis 项目启动的时候一直报上述问题原因:resource中mybatis.mapper是个文件名,并不是文件夹的树形结构,正确形式resource |-----mybaits |------mapper在target文件中很容易看到打包出的效果正确包结构 错误包结构解决办法源文件中让目录正常分层即可...原创 2020-11-04 11:23:19 · 94 阅读 · 0 评论 -
SpringBoot学习笔记(一) maven 父子模块项目搭建
删掉src文件夹file-new module --quickstart新建dubboApi创建原创 2020-10-26 23:55:05 · 430 阅读 · 0 评论 -
intellij idea build时出现Artifact contains illegal characters的解决
创建SpringBoot项目时 会出现Artifact contains illegal characters的问题,网上的说法一般都是由于artifact大写导致的,从上图看明显不是因为大小写的原因,将artifact中的“.”改成“-”就可以了,看了不符合名称规范的不止大写字母。...原创 2020-10-17 17:35:49 · 1112 阅读 · 1 评论 -
从零开始搭建SpringBoot项目
从零开始搭建SpringBoot项目项目地址创建原创 2020-10-17 22:03:47 · 349 阅读 · 1 评论